What can you accomplish in 30 days?

Is 30 days enough time to make lasting change? Can you become a better version of yourself in 30 days?  In 30 days, will your efforts pay off?  What will you be doing in 30 days?

One of my favorite motivational sayings goes something like this:  "Go ahead and do {insert action]; it will take time, but the time will pass anyway."  Yes! True!  So what kind of change can you really make in 30 days?  Let me answer that with one more question. If for 30 days, you attempted to make any change, and at the end of 30 days you felt you made 1% of progress, is that not considered change?

One percent of progress in the direction you would like to go, IS progress.  This is such a hard concept for so many to grasp, myself included. (I am making progress accepting this belief) :)  Lasting change takes time.  It takes continual, actionable habits over time.  However, if you want to change and do not take a step in the direction of progress, things will remain the same.
